Output 84654c8aba241a72080f71a30b728733d175735e453c139b7116e134d3704258:4

value
33174972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ccb0521de42d99cf6513afdc5fb6c91ad9166c8b OP_EQUAL
address
3LMJzfAv2ZrTfE8gBUVhiWD9KMV4zK1o73
transaction
84654c8aba241a72080f71a30b728733d175735e453c139b7116e134d3704258